Near Seattle’s Magnuson Park sits this lovely piece of public art created by Doug Hollis. The Sound Garden sculpture is not necessarily a sculpture. It is twelve metal towers with large tubes that catch the wind to make eerie low tones as the wind blows through them.

Unfortunately public access to the Sound Garden sculpture was restricted after September 11th. Now visitors need to check in at the adjacent NOAA campus by 3:30pm weekdays only.
